Analysis

In 2023, primary education, teachers in Gibraltar stood at 197.

That represents a change of down 12.8% on the previous year and down 3.4% over ten years.

Over the whole period, primary education, teachers in Gibraltar peaked at 228 in 2020 and was at its lowest, 92, in 1999.

Gibraltar ranks 201st of 204 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 25 years of available data.
